Output 19dbf2577f83bae17d5058390307949fe39b5b753c0772a67824f01840184246:1

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e017f0005a93324bf3cc147c408d36ab5d3b8110 OP_EQUAL
address
3N7uxim2ZSmbWW9s2bs1ezWWYbyeaFqjiN
transaction
19dbf2577f83bae17d5058390307949fe39b5b753c0772a67824f01840184246
spent
true